Transaction e6860fba7ea7ef5c084261dcb28a4cf5a5a02cc0f2a42472f144221f08020f9a
1 Input
1 Output
-
e6860fba7ea7ef5c084261dcb28a4cf5a5a02cc0f2a42472f144221f08020f9a:0
- value
- 97560
- script pubkey
- OP_0 OP_PUSHBYTES_20 cbefdf987ec6d86a3cdda232ee9f3b08a248ab4e
- address
- bc1qe0halxr7cmvx50xa5gewa8empz3y326wnaahaz